Repairing Squeaky Hinges
A squeaky door hinge can be irritating but is fairly basic to attend to.
Steps:
Apply a couple of drops of lube on the hinge. Open and close the door a couple of times to work in the lube. Rub out any excess lubricant with a fabric.2. Realigning Misaligned Doors
If a door does not close correctly, it may be misaligned.
Actions:
Use a level to examine the alignment. If misaligned, loosen the screws on the hinges a little. Change the position of the door. Retighten the screws and inspect alignment again.3. Repairing Sticking or Binding Doors
Humidity can trigger wood doors to broaden and stick.
Steps:
Identify the sticking point by closing the door gradually. Mark the area where it binds with a pencil. Gently sand down the area until the door opens efficiently. Repaint or seal if essential.4. Repairing Broken Locks
